    The French farmhouse exterior is a mix of the old look of the French countryside and the simple look of an American farmhouse. The style of a French farmhouse is the best of both worlds, beauty, and practicality. In this style, there are often muted colors, raw wood, plaster walls, and wooden beams. It also has a lot of floral and botanical patterns.

    Several distinguishing elements of exteriors in the French farmhouse style include the following:

    • A tall, slanted roof: Roof styles include hip, mansard, and plain gable. A sloping roof with all four corners pointing down is typical of French architecture. Most of these roofs are made of clay or barrel-shaped tiles. They are based on earthy colors like brown, red, and beige.
    • Exposed natural facades: These dwellings are defined by their symmetry. As a result, they clad the façade in exposed natural stone or brick. Meanwhile, several French farmhouse exteriors may be found in Stucco as well.
    • Windows with rectangular shapes: On French home facades, windows provide a particular personality. They are rectangular and tall to accentuate the façade’s height. These beautiful windows with many panes are lined up perfectly on both floors. They give the room a sense of balance.
    • Two chimneys: A French farmhouse home is one with two tall chimneys on opposite sides.
    • Quoins on the corner: One of the most eye-catching things in this style is its corner quoins. This gives the outside a soft look.

    Inspirations For Historical Shutters For A French Farmhouse

    French shutters have been used to protect houses and buildings from the weather. They also add color to the outside of farmhouses. This photo will give you ideas and teach you about French shutters, or violets, as they are called in the area.

    7 Inspirations For Historical French Farmhouse Exterior Shutters
    Inspirations For Historical Shutters

    French shutters are not only decorative but also functional. Residents shut the shutters to provide privacy, reduce light, and insulate.
